What’s the Big Deal with PUMP’s IPO?
For those new to the game, an IPO (Initial Public Offering) is when a company or project offers its shares to the public for the first time. Traditionally, this happens on stock exchanges like the NYSE, but PUMP flipped the script by doing it entirely on-chain—meaning it’s powered by the Solana blockchain. This $600M milestone isn’t just a number; it’s a signal that decentralized finance (DeFi) is stepping up to challenge the old-school financial world.
Solana, known for its lightning-fast transactions and low fees, is the perfect playground for this experiment. The tweet from Solana Legend highlights how this isn’t just a hype train—it’s proof that internet capital markets are here to stay. Think of it like a global stock market for internet projects, where anyone with a crypto wallet can jump in without the usual red tape.
Internet Capital Markets: The Next Big Thing?
So, what exactly are internet capital markets? According to insights from Mudrex Learn, they’re a new way to fund and invest in ideas using blockchain technology. Instead of pitching to venture capitalists for months, a project like PUMP can tokenize its value and let the world buy in instantly. It’s like crowdfunding on steroids!
Solana’s chair, Lily Liu, even chimed in, envisioning a system where 5.5 billion internet users can participate in capital markets. This democratization is a big deal, especially for meme tokens and innovative projects that might get overlooked by traditional investors. PUMP’s success could inspire more tokens to follow suit, shaking up how we think about investing.
